*** 连接 MySQL 数据库指南
版权申诉
5星 · 超过95%的资源 6 浏览量
更新于2024-10-26
收藏 90KB RAR 举报
资源摘要信息: "***_MySQL.rar是一个包含关于如何在***中使用MySQL数据库的资料压缩包。其中包含了一系列文件,用以说明和指导开发者如何将***应用程序连接至MySQL数据库。该压缩包可能包含示例代码、数据库连接字符串、数据库操作代码片段以及如何执行常见数据库任务(如查询、插入、更新和删除)的相关指南和教程。文件名称列表中的'ConnexionMySQL'可能指代的是一个文件名,用于建立***和MySQL数据库之间的连接,这可能是一个示例代码文件或数据库连接配置文件。"
知识点:
***语言基础
***是Visual Basic的版本之一,用于.NET框架。
- 它是一种面向对象的编程语言,通常用于Windows平台的应用程序开发。
***的语法简洁,易于学习,适合初学者快速上手。
2. MySQL数据库概述
- MySQL是一个流行的开源关系型数据库管理系统(RDBMS),广泛应用于网站和应用程序的数据库后端。
- 它使用SQL(结构化查询语言)进行数据库操作。
***与MySQL的整合
- 在***中操作MySQL数据库,需要使用MySQL的.NET连接器或者第三方库如MySql.Data。
- 开发者通常需要添加相应的引用(References)到***项目中以实现数据库连接和操作。
4. 数据库连接的建立
- 通过在***中创建一个新的数据库连接对象,并使用合适的连接字符串(ConnectionString)来建立与MySQL数据库的连接。
- 连接字符串包含了连接数据库所需的所有信息,如服务器地址、数据库名、用户名和密码等。
5. 数据库操作
***中可以使用***技术来执行SQL命令,包括查询(Select)、插入(Insert)、更新(Update)和删除(Delete)。
- 需要创建数据库命令对象,配置命令文本,并通过数据库连接对象执行。
6. 错误处理
- 在数据库操作过程中,应当使用try-catch块来处理可能发生的错误。
***提供了丰富的异常处理机制,可以捕捉并处理数据库连接错误、执行错误等。
7. 使用***访问***
***是一个支持数据访问的应用程序框架,是.NET应用程序中用于数据访问的首选API。
***提供了一组连接、读取、写入和更新数据的类库。
8. 数据库连接管理
- 数据库连接的开启和关闭是非常重要的,应当确保在操作完成后正确关闭数据库连接,以释放数据库资源。
- 可以使用using语句来自动处理数据库连接对象的关闭和释放。
9. 示例代码文件ConnellMySQL
- 文件ConnellMySQL可能包含了一个或多个用于建立和管理***与MySQL数据库连接的代码示例。
- 这些代码片段将为开发者提供如何在***中实现数据库连接和基础操作的实际参考。
10. 跨平台数据库应用开发
***并不限于Windows平台,可以和MySQL共同用于跨平台应用开发。
- 开发者需要关注不同操作系统中的环境配置和权限设置,以确保应用程序在不同平台上能够正常工作。
11. 开发环境与工具有关的知识
- 需要了解如何配置Visual Studio等开发环境以支持***和MySQL数据库的集成开发。
- 了解相关工具如MySQL Workbench、Navicat或其他数据库管理工具,可以帮助更加高效地设计和管理数据库。
总结以上知识点,我们可以得知在***中使用MySQL数据库涉及了编程语言基础、数据库知识、网络通信、错误处理以及开发环境配置等多方面的技能。通过实践上述知识点,开发者可以有效地在***中实现对MySQL数据库的操作和管理。
2022-09-24 上传
2022-09-23 上传
2022-09-14 上传
2023-07-13 上传
2023-06-07 上传
2023-06-02 上传
2023-07-13 上传
2023-07-13 上传
2023-07-14 上传
周楷雯
- 粉丝: 94
- 资源: 1万+
最新资源
- R语言中workflows包的建模工作流程解析
- Vue统计工具项目配置与开发指南
- 基于Spearman相关性的协同过滤推荐引擎分析
- Git基础教程:掌握版本控制精髓
- RISCBoy: 探索开源便携游戏机的设计与实现
- iOS截图功能案例:TKImageView源码分析
- knowhow-shell: 基于脚本自动化作业的完整tty解释器
- 2011版Flash幻灯片管理系统:多格式图片支持
- Khuli-Hawa计划:城市空气质量与噪音水平记录
- D3-charts:轻松定制笛卡尔图表与动态更新功能
- 红酒品质数据集深度分析与应用
- BlueUtils: 经典蓝牙操作全流程封装库的介绍
- Typeout:简化文本到HTML的转换工具介绍与使用
- LeetCode动态规划面试题494解法精讲
- Android开发中RxJava与Retrofit的网络请求封装实践
- React-Webpack沙箱环境搭建与配置指南